Safety and Comfort
Eyes
Do you rest your eyes frequently by focusing on a distant point ?
Do you get your eyes examined regularly by a vision care specialist?
Do you blink enough?
If you wear bifocals or trifocals, do you avoid tilting your head back to see the
monitor?
Typing Style
Are you training yourself to lighten up when you find you are pounding on the
keys?
If you are not a touch typist, have you been taking typing lessons?
Are you training your fingers to relax when they become tense?
Do you use your whole arm to reach for keys not located near the home row?
Keyboard and Pointing Device
Is your keyboard positioned directly in front of you?
Are your keyboard height and slope adjusted so that your wrists are straight
and your shoulders relaxed?
If you are typing with the keyboard on your lap, are your shoulders relaxed and
your wrists straight?
If you are using a mouse or detached trackball, is it placed to the immediate
right or left of your keyboard?
If you are using a mouse or trackball, are you holding it loosely, with a relaxed
hand?
Do you let go of your pointing device when you are not using it?
Are you using a light touch when you click the buttons on your pointing device
(mouse, trackball, touchpad, or pointing stick)?
Are you cleaning your mouse or trackball frequently?
